Understanding the Bonus Structures and Promotions

One of the most prominent advantages offered by many gaming platforms, including those similar to mystake, lies in their bonus structures and promotional offerings. These aren’t simply “free money,” but rather strategically designed incentives to encourage engagement and loyalty. Players must understand the nuances of wagering requirements, game restrictions, and time limits associated with these bonuses to maximize their value. Failing to do so can quickly turn a seemingly generous offer into a frustrating experience. Careful analysis of the terms and conditions is paramount. It’s crucial to identify bonuses that align with your preferred gaming style and risk tolerance. For instance, a high-roller might benefit from a larger deposit match bonus, while a more conservative player might prefer free spins with lower wagering requirements.

Bonus Type Description Typical Wagering Requirement Game Restrictions
Deposit Match Platform matches a percentage of your deposit 30x-50x Often restricted to slots and certain table games
Free Spins Receive spins on specific slot games 20x-40x Limited to the designated slot game
Cashback Receive a percentage of your losses back 0x-10x May have a minimum loss threshold
No Deposit Bonus Bonus awarded without a deposit 50x-100x Often significant game restrictions

The table above illustrates typical bonus structures; always verify specific terms with the platform. Analyzing these details regularly is vital to ensure the player understands the conditions before participating.

Bankroll Management Techniques

Effective bankroll management is essential for sustained success. This involves dividing your gaming funds into smaller units and wagering only a small percentage of your bankroll on each game. The appropriate percentage will depend on your risk tolerance and the nature of the game. A common strategy is to never risk more than 1-5% of your bankroll on a single wager. Utilizing stop-loss limits – predetermined points at which you cease playing – can also help protect your funds. This isn't about guaranteeing wins; it’s about minimizing losses and extending your playtime. Disciplined bankroll management transforms gaming from a purely chance-based activity into a more calculated and sustainable pursuit.
